How they compare
Brunei Darussalam currently reports 1.3 against 1.2 in Romania, a difference of 0.1.
That makes Brunei Darussalam's figure about 1.1 times Romania's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Romania ahead.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 97th and Romania ranks 99th of 190 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Brunei Darussalam averaged higher in 1 and Romania in 2.
